AVX DESIGN & INTEGRATION INC 2311 E LOCUST CTOntario, CA, 91761 View Phone 909-541-2625 2311 E LOCUST CTOntario, CA 91761 View Website Experience & Reliability In Business Since: 2000 About Send to My Email Send to My Phone Print this Page